Netherlands Organisation for Applied Scientific Research (TNO)

New products, new materials, faster design and development and more efficient production, these are important criteria for remaining a competitive producer in the international processing and manufacturing industry. The services TNO provides in this area are aimed at industry, suppliers, Government and R&D organisations. TNO’s expertise covers the whole process: design, engineering, planning, processing techniques and the management of the manufacturing process. In addition, TNO is a specialist service provider to the international automotive industry.

TNO provides these services across a wide technological field – from material technology to process innovation, from product development to process modelling, from new vehicle and transport systems to optical instruments. TNO’s employees also possess expertise in energy systems and in noise and vibrations. TNO has substantial in-house expertise in areas that will be of increasing importance over the coming years: microsystems, nanotechnology and sustainable development.

TNO’s Industrial Prototyping group is involved in the development of knowledge-based systems for CAD and CAD/CAM, and in the implementation of these knowledge-based systems in production companies. This makes these companies less dependent on scarcely available craftsmen and it makes better use of capacities and facilities. Companies may also outsource production work to TNO’s workshop, especially when they are dealing with single parts or small series. Industrial Prototyping develops for and together with design agencies, production companies, branch organisations etc. TNO is the Leader of I*PROMS Innovative Design Technology (IDT) Cluster.
